IP List distribution Sunchild - Time and the Tide (2023) [24-48], total 6
IP Country City ISP
1.85.254.117 China Xi'an China Telecom
46.188.2.240 Russia Moscow 2com
5.166.39.149 Russia Yekaterinburg JSC ER-Telecom Holding
58.236.39.125 Republic of Korea SK Broadband
78.174.72.44 Turkey Istanbul Turk Telekom
91.196.220.214